Description SUMMARY The Clerical Quality Assurance Coordinator is responsible for handling various tasks related to client reports including, but not limited to: receiving, coordinating, assigning and returning completed reports to clients. This position works closely with the clinical quality assurance team and ensures work is processed and completed of the highest quality and in compliance with all policy and procedures. Qualifications MINIMUM RE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S Education and/or Experience High school diploma or equivalent required. Minimum one year clerical experience; or equivalent combination of education and experience preferred. Experience in a medical office or insurance industry preferred.
